Brent Underwood takes a simple photograph of his foot and uploads it to Amazon as a book. What happens next reveals the absurdity of bestseller status and how easily the publishing world can be manipulated. Through this bizarre experiment, Underwood discovers that literary prestige costs just a few dollars and that perception shapes reality in ways most readers never imagine. The foot becomes a more accomplished author than most writers ever will be. Underwood's stunt exposes the biggest lie in publishing while creating a path toward ending the madness of chasing meaningless status. His simple image accomplishes in five minutes what other authors spend years trying to achieve through endless hard work.
